<code id="k34z_"></code>
<noscript id="_j9"></noscript><time dir="ujd"></time><abbr dir="d7i"></abbr>

TP钱包余额为零?从哈希算法到全球科技金融的全景探讨

当TP钱包(TokenPocket 等移动/桌面钱包)显示余额为零时,单纯把问题归结为“服务器故障”是不够的。正确的诊断需要从底层哈希算法、合约部署、链上/链下市场观察、全球科技金融背景、可编程性与安全网络通信等多维度推理并验证。

哈希算法:以太系链上常用 Keccak-256(以太坊)与 SHA-256(比特币)负责交易哈希、地址生成与区块验证。哈希的不可逆性与抗碰撞性(见 NIST 标准)意味着余额数据依赖链上状态树(Merkle Patricia Trie)一致性,节点不同步或 RPC 返回异常可致余额“为零”[1][3]。

合约部署与可编程性:ERC-20/721 等代币依赖智能合约的 storage 和 decimals 字段。若用户未添加代币合约地址、或合约为代理(proxy)模式、或合约有错误(如未发出 Transfer 事件),钱包前端可能读不到正确余额。CREATE2、合约自毁或重定向也会改变查询结果(参见以太坊黄皮书)[2]。

市场观察与全球科技金融:价格波动、流动性下架、中心化交易清算失败或监管下架都会影响用户对“资产存在”的感知,但链上余额与市场价格是两个维度。全球金融监管与跨境结算机制(IMF/世界银行报告)正影响钱包与托管服务的设计与合规性[5]。

安全网络通信:钱包依赖安全 RPC/TLS、证书校验、API key 与签名。如果中间人攻击、DNS 污染或被劫持的 RPC 节点返回伪造的零余额,应立即切换节点并验证交易哈希与区块高度,参考 OWASP 与行业安全最佳实践[4]。

实务建议(基于上述推理):1)在区块浏览器核验交易哈希、合约地址与 token decimals;2)切换或本地运行可信节点以排除 RPC 问题;3)确认是否在正确链(主链/测试链)与网络下;4)检查合约是否为代理、是否有转账事件或合约重置;5)关注市场与合规公告,留存交易证明并联系钱包/项目方支持。

结论:TP钱包余额为零常是链上状态读取、合约设计或网络通信任一环节的问题。运用哈希算法与合约原理进行溯源、结合市场与监管视角、并强化安全通信与多节点验证,是排查与恢复资产可信度的必由之路。

参考文献:

[1] S. Nakamoto, "Bitcoin: A Peer-to-Peer Electronic Cash System" (2008).

[2] G. Wood, "Ethereum: A Secure Decentralised Generalised Transaction Ledger" (Yellow Paper).

[3] NIST, FIPS 180-4 Secure Hash Standard (2015).

[4] OWASP, "Secure Communication Guidelines".

[5] IMF/World Bank reports on FinTech and financial stability.

请投票或选择:

1) 我想先核验区块浏览器并切换 RPC 节点。

2) 我想检查合约地址与 token decimals 设置。

3) 我需要了解市场/监管公告是否影响资产显示。

4) 我希望一步步获得详细故障排查指导。

作者:林墨发布时间:2025-10-12 09:38:14

评论

Alice链圈

文章逻辑清晰,尤其指出了代理合约和 decimals 的坑,实用性高。

张工

提醒切换节点很关键,我之前就是RPC被劫导致余额错乱。

DevTom

引用了黄皮书和NIST,提升了可信度,建议加入 Chainlink 等预言机的风险说明。

小米

看完后知道先查区块浏览器再问客服,步骤更明确了。

相关阅读